Pandora's box is open. Crowd testing is amongst us. But what does this mean to us as New Zealand test professionals? Does it assist us or a replace us? How has it, and how will it, change our working lives? 12 months since first being asked to considered crowd testing, and 4 months since launching Assurity's Crowd Testing Service, Simon revisits these questions, the nature of crowd testing, and meta-trends driving it.
